Update for my case (perhaps written somewhere else):
Open Registry, go go " Computer\H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\Curren tVersion\Explorer\User Shell Folders" and check permissions for "User Shell Folders" if "ALLE ANWENDUNGSPAKETE" (German) / "ALL APPLICATION PACKAGES" (or so) has Full-Access and read, see screenshot.
After this, without a reobot my Start Menu worked again, and the search bar in Explorer too.

Here is the answer from the support team July 13, 2022
"Thank you for your patience. We have received an update on the investigation into this issue:
• Our Development Team has found that the issue is not related to Kerio Connect and has been reported even without Kerio as described in Microsoft Store Apps fail to start - Windows Client. So please refer to the resolutions suggested by Microsoft. The issue is related to the "ALL APPLICATION PACKAGES" user not having some registry/file permissions, and Kerio Outlook Connector does not set any registry permissions.
• We also recommend reviewing the recommendations shared in the forum discussion WINDOWS PROFILE DAMAGED AFTER INSTALLATION AND SYNCHRONIZATION MAIL BOX that advocates for registry tweaks. Several customers confirmed that the advice resolved the problem. Moreover, there are anecdotal reports that the online Office repair has worked for some customers.

Check extended permissions on " Computer\H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\Curren tVersion\Explorer\User Shell Folders".
If there are only four entries and none of them are application, remove them all and use the checkbox to inherit rights from the parent structure.
Click Apply and OK. It should now contain six permissions, two of which are application permissions.
Now the Start menu should be back up, but search may still not work.
